30 Seniors Receive Dream Trip To See The Ocean For The First Time
March 18, 2019
Their whole lives they'd dreamed of the sea — of walking on the sand to the ocean's edge and taking in its vastness, of wading in its sun-kissed, blue-green waters and breathing in its aroma carried on a cool breeze. It was a lovely dream inspired by stories they'd heard and pictures they'd seen, but it was only a dream until someone listened, and then it was possible.
For more than 30 elders sponsored through Unbound's Antioquia program in Colombia, their dream became real when they boarded a plane in Medellin and traveled to the coastal city of Cartagena to see the ocean. Most of the elders had never been far from their communities in and around the landlocked city of Medellin, so seeing the ocean wasn't something they thought they'd do in their lifetimes.
